LIMIT INFIMUM RESULTS FOR SUBSEQUENCES OF DELAYED RANDOM SUMS AND RELATED BOUNDARY CROSSING PROBLEM
GOOTY DIVANJI, K.N. RAVIPRAKASH
Abstract
Let be a sequence of i.i.d. strictly positive stable random variables with exponent , . We study a non-trivial limit behavior of linearly normalized subsequences of delayed random sums and extended to boundary crossing problem.
Keywords
Law of iterated logarithm, Delayed random sums, Domain of attraction, Stable law.
